MODJADJISKLOOF: Police launch a massive manhunt for business robbers

The police in Modjadjiskloof outside Tzaneen have launched a massive manhunt for five armed suspects who committed a business robbery in the early hours of Wednesday morning, January 10.

“According to the information received, a 40 year old complainant was sleeping together with his three brothers inside their shop when five men broke in and started shooting at them.

“The suspects took an undisclosed amount of cash and cell phones.

“Two of the brothers were injured during the shooting and were taken to hospital,” explained Brigadier Motlafela Mojapelo.

As the suspects were fleeing from the scene on foot, they shot at the police patrol vehicle that was doing routine patrol duties in the area but non of the members got hit.
